WHO THIS IS FOR: * Reporters covering the San Francisco Area, Technology, Browsers, Open Source, the Internet, Search, Consumer Technology Products and Future Technology WHEN/WHERE: * Effective at http://www.browster.com/ on January 18th, 2006 PROGRAM GOALS: * Browster's Open Design Program is striving to create the "people's browsing tool" and rewarding users for their great ideas. The program has been designed to create an indispensable tool for faster and easier browsing. * To include the community in our ongoing feature design process in a collaborative, open environment. To let individual users have a direct impact on the product. * Browster will show progress by including winning feature ideas into monthly product releases. PROGRAM HIGHLIGHTS: * Open Design is a new, community based way for anyone, regardless of technical skills, to help shape Browster and the future of browsing. * Open Design is similar to Open Source, but for feature ideas, not source coding. * Browster is involving its users in the product creation process -- at the feature concept stage. * With Browster's Open Design, the process is now publicly debated and visible on our forums and surveys. Browster will release versions of the product monthly incorporating features voted the best by the community together with final selection by our product team. * This is an ongoing program through 2006, not a one-time contest. PROGRAM PRIZES: The Browster Open Design Program prizes include: * $5,000 cash to one person for the top selected feature that person was the first to place on our feature idea forum; * $2,500 cash to two people for the second and third selected features; * An iPod for each of the next 5 top voted features; * Browster t-shirts. HOW TO PARTICIPATE: * Download Browster at http://www.browster.com/. Browster automatically plugs into IE and Firefox. * Use Browster then submit ideas into the forum.
